For example, most persons will fall in the 25% federal tax rate, and let's suppose that our state income tax rate is 3%. Offers us a marginal tax rate of 28%. We subtract.28 from 1.00 and instead gives off.72 or 72%. This means that a non-taxable interest rate of three ..6% would be the same return as being a taxable rate of 5%. That was derived by multiplying 5% by 72%. So any non-taxable return greater than 3.6% possible preferable a few taxable rate of 5%.

330 of 365 Days: The physical presence test is simple say but might be in order to find count. No particular visa is crucial. The American expat will not need to live any kind of particular country, but must live somewhere outside the U.S. to the 330 day physical presence study. The American expat merely counts we all know out. Every single day qualifies generally if the day is in any 365 day period during which he/she is outside the U.S. for 330 full days a lot more. Partial days inside U.S. are viewed U.S. occasions. 365 day periods may overlap, with each day is with 365 such periods (not all of which need qualify).

You have to have explain to your IRS an individual were insolvent during strategy of village. The best way to carry out so for you to fill the government form 982: Reduction of Tax Attributes Due to discharge of Indebtedness. Alternately, a person are also fasten a letter with your amount of tax return giving reveal break from the total debts as well as the total assets that you experienced. If you do not address 1099-C from the IRS, the irs will file a Lien and actions seem taken a person in way of interests and penalties which is be painful!
